[jbosstools-commits] JBoss Tools SVN: r42180 - trunk/cdi/plugins/org.jboss.tools.cdi.core/src/org/jboss/tools/cdi/internal/core/impl.

jbosstools-commits at lists.jboss.org jbosstools-commits at lists.jboss.org
Fri Jun 22 17:19:02 EDT 2012


Author: scabanovich
Date: 2012-06-22 17:19:02 -0400 (Fri, 22 Jun 2012)
New Revision: 42180

Modified:
   trunk/cdi/plugins/org.jboss.tools.cdi.core/src/org/jboss/tools/cdi/internal/core/impl/CDIProject.java
Log:
JBIDE-12246
https://issues.jboss.org/browse/JBIDE-12246





Modified: trunk/cdi/plugins/org.jboss.tools.cdi.core/src/org/jboss/tools/cdi/internal/core/impl/CDIProject.java
===================================================================
--- trunk/cdi/plugins/org.jboss.tools.cdi.core/src/org/jboss/tools/cdi/internal/core/impl/CDIProject.java	2012-06-22 19:22:33 UTC (rev 42179)
+++ trunk/cdi/plugins/org.jboss.tools.cdi.core/src/org/jboss/tools/cdi/internal/core/impl/CDIProject.java	2012-06-22 21:19:02 UTC (rev 42180)
@@ -1327,7 +1327,7 @@
 	
 		for (String builtin: BuiltInBeanFactory.BUILT_IN) {
 			IType type = n.getType(builtin);
-			if(type != null && !newClassBeans.containsKey(type)) {
+			if(type != null && type.exists() && !newClassBeans.containsKey(type)) {
 				TypeDefinition t = new TypeDefinition();
 				t.setType(type, n.getDefinitions(), TypeDefinition.FLAG_NO_ANNOTATIONS);
 				t.setBeanConstructor(true);



More information about the jbosstools-commits mailing list